package zlibx
import (
"encoding/binary"
"io"
"codeberg.org/lindenii/furgit/internal/adler32"
"codeberg.org/lindenii/furgit/internal/bufpool"
"codeberg.org/lindenii/furgit/internal/flatex"
)
func Decompress(src []byte) (bufpool.Buffer, error) {
out, _, err := DecompressSized(src, 0)
return out, err
}
func DecompressSized(src []byte, sizeHint int) (buf bufpool.Buffer, consumed int, err error) {
if len(src) < 6 {
return bufpool.Buffer{}, 0, io.ErrUnexpectedEOF
}
cmf := src[0]
flg := src[1]
if (cmf&0x0f != zlibDeflate) || (cmf>>4 > zlibMaxWindow) || (binary.BigEndian.Uint16(src[:2])%31 != 0) {
return bufpool.Buffer{}, 0, ErrHeader
}
offset := 2
if flg&0x20 != 0 {
return bufpool.Buffer{}, 0, ErrHeader
}
if len(src[offset:]) < 4 {
return bufpool.Buffer{}, 0, io.ErrUnexpectedEOF
}
deflateData := src[offset:]
out, consumed, err := flatex.DecompressSized(deflateData, sizeHint)
if err != nil {
return bufpool.Buffer{}, 0, err
}
checksumPos := offset + consumed
if checksumPos+4 > len(src) {
out.Release()
return bufpool.Buffer{}, 0, io.ErrUnexpectedEOF
}
expected := binary.BigEndian.Uint32(src[checksumPos : checksumPos+4])
if expected != adler32.Checksum(out.Bytes()) {
out.Release()
return bufpool.Buffer{}, 0, ErrChecksum
}
return out, checksumPos + 4, nil
}
